Abstract
The utility model discloses a live-working double-conductor lifting device. The live-working double-conductor lifting device consists of a conductor lifting hook, a pulling plate, a lead screw and a nut which is matched with the lead screw, wherein the pulling plate passes through and is arranged in a through hole formed in the conductor lifting hook, and is connected with the conductor lifting hook through a positioning dowel; and the lead screw is connected to the upper end of the pulling plate. The conductor lifting device can reduce labor intensity, improve operation efficiency, and effectively strengthen the safety of live working, and also has the advantages of simple structure, convenience for operation, high practicability and the like.

Background technology
In the electric power system Overhead Transmission Line Construction; The method of carrying out two-conductor line lifting installation is normally stood on the cross-arm of tower bar by the operator; There is the outstanding rope of simple and easy thread-lifting hook that two leads are promoted to the height that needs by root through two root systems; And will hang rope and be bundled in respectively on the cross-arm, after treating lead is strained and fixed, untie again and take off outstanding rope.The major defect one of this method is to lean on manpower to promote two leads one by one fully, wastes time and energy, and labour intensity is big, and operating efficiency is low; The 2nd, thread-lifting hook adopts the steel plate cutting to form, and makes coarsely, causes easy damaged lead when carrying line; The 3rd, altitude hot-line operation, supporting surface is narrow and small, astasia, not only very inconvenience of operation, and seriously have potential safety hazard.

Embodiment
Referring to Fig. 1; The live line working two-conductor line line lifter of the utility model, by lead suspension hook 1, arm-tie 2, screw mandrel 5 and with it nut engaged 6 form, wherein; Being provided with the cross section in the middle part of lead suspension hook 1 is rectangular through hole; Arm-tie 2 is installed in this through hole, and is fixedly connected through shop bolt 4, and screw mandrel 5 is connected the upper end of arm-tie 2.Lead suspension hook 1 is a double-hung anchor shape structure, is used for the lifting suspension of two-conductor line.On the suspension hook position of lead suspension hook 1, be fixed with a watt shape liner plate 3,, prevent the lead damage to strengthen lead suspension contact area.This line lifter in use; It is suspended on the cross-arm of shaft tower through said nut 6; Again two high voltage electricity transmission conductive wires to be installed are promoted and be suspended on the lead suspension hook 1; Can make screw mandrel 5 drive the optimum height that arm-tie 2, lead suspension hook 1 and high voltage electricity transmission conductive wire rise to suitable installation by turn nut 6 this moment, can carry out installing and fixing of high voltage electricity transmission conductive wire easily.Promote and install and fix in the process at high voltage electricity transmission conductive wire, operating personnel's operation that need not to stand has guaranteed the safe distance of operating personnel and top electrified body and the safety of live line working thus, and has improved operating efficiency.
